-
题名允许违反局部时间约束的科学工作流调度策略
被引量:3
- 1
-
-
作者
陈旺虎
段菊
俞茂义
-
机构
西北师范大学计算机科学与工程学院
-
出处
《计算机工程与科学》
CSCD
北大核心
2016年第11期2165-2171,共7页
-
基金
国家自然科学基金(61462076)
甘肃省自然科学基金(1208RJZA134)
+1 种基金
甘肃省科技支撑计划(1104GKCA023)
西北师范大学青年教师科研提升计划(NWNU-LKQN-12-30)
-
文摘
提高科学工作流在云环境中的执行效率、降低执行费用受到广泛关注。用户期望的局部QoS约束与工作流的总体执行效率之间往往存在矛盾。针对该现象,在前期的研究基础上提出一种允许违反局部时间约束的科学工作流调度策略。通过对已聚簇的工作流任务集使用任务后向优先合并的方法,可实现任务间空闲时间片的合理利用,进而优化科学工作流的执行时间;另外,为充分利用任务的松弛时间,提高工作流的整体执行效率,允许部分任务的调度违反局部最晚完成时间的约束。实验结果表明,该策略能提前科学工作流的最早完成时间,提高处理机的利用率,并最终降低工作流的执行费用。
-
关键词
科学工作流
任务调度
任务聚簇
松弛时间
局部约束
-
Keywords
scientific workflow
task scheduling
cluster aggregation
slack time
local constraint
-
分类号
TP301.6
[自动化与计算机技术—计算机系统结构]
-
-
题名一种满足可靠性和能效的云工作流调度方法
被引量:1
- 2
-
-
作者
殷越
隋丽娜
-
机构
河南工业和信息化职业学院信息工程系
河北民族师范学院数学与计算机科学学院
-
出处
《计算机应用与软件》
北大核心
2021年第1期13-20,62,共9页
-
基金
河南省科技攻关项目(20173063)。
-
文摘
为了同步解决云工作流调度时的失效和高能耗问题,提出一种基于可靠性和能效的工作流调度算法。算法为了在截止时间的QoS约束下最大化系统可靠性并最小化调度能耗,将工作流调度过程划分为四个阶段:计算任务优先级、工作流任务聚簇、截止时间子分配和任务调度。算法在满足执行次序的情况下对任务进行拓扑排序,并以通信代价最小为目标对任务进行聚簇;将截止时间在任务间进行子分割;以合适的频率/电压等级对聚簇后的任务进行调度,在确保可靠性的前提下最小化系统能耗。通过随机任务图和高斯消除任务图进行综合仿真测试,结果表明算法在降低总体能耗和提高工作流调度可靠性方面均优于对比算法。
-
关键词
云计算
工作流调度
截止时间
任务聚簇
任务调度
能效
-
Keywords
Cloud computing
Workflow scheduling
Deadline
Tasks clustering
Tasks scheduling
Energy efficiency
-
分类号
TP393
[自动化与计算机技术—计算机应用技术]
-